In this message, we’re invited to examine what we’re building with our lives—and whether it will last. From careers and wealth to self-image and comfort, we’re challenged to shift our focus from what is temporary to what is eternal. Through Jesus’ words in Matthew 6, we’re reminded that we are called to be Kingdom builders, stewards of God’s purposes right where we are. Building God’s Kingdom starts with radical responsibility—seeing everything we have as His and using it for His glory.
